Switching on
• Check whether the auxiliary heater is allowed to be operated at the current
site of the truck crane before switching it on. Find out whether there are any
possible sources of danger that could result in an explosion.
s
G
Risk of explosion when operating the auxiliary heater!
The auxiliary heater is not allowed to be operated:
– At service stations and tank farms
– At places where flammable gases or vapours can be found or formed
(for example, at places where fuel is stored and in chemical factories)
– At places where explosive dust can be found or formed (e.g. carbon dust,
wood dust and grain dust).
G
Danger of suffocation when operating the auxiliary heater!
Do not use the auxiliary heater in closed spaces (for example, garage).
